The Urcuitoise Hortense Limouzin achieves a historic double with the French basketball team 3×3

It is historic what has just been achieved Urcuitoise Hortense Limouzin and her teammates from the French 3×3 basketball team. They won this Sunday, September 11 the final of the European Cup, beating the Netherlands in the final (21-14) in Graz, Austria.

First nation to win three European championship titles. Never had such a feat been achieved among women in the 3×3 discipline. The former Anglet Côte Basque Basket player already won the title of world champion at the end of June, in Antwerp, Belgium. She therefore finds the summits with the Blue of 3×3.

The only thing missing from the list of tricolors is the title of Olympic champion at the 2024 Paris Olympics.
